Can't Work Out The Interest!!!

Hi - I don't know how to work out the interest - I've got 197 separate charges over 6 years - do I need to use the charges calculator to work out the interest on EACH CHARGE? Or can I use the total amount owed instead?

    Each charge must be input with the date it was taken as a charge paid in 2001 will "gain" more interest than a charge paid in 2006. Put in a description of each charge as this list/spreadsheet will also be needed at a later date and will form part of your defence so print out several copies or save it somewhere.
